Reality Games raises $4.7M for location-based Monopoly World

Reality Games has closed a $4.7 million seed round to accelerate the development of its location-based real-world Monopoly game.

The title is powered by big data, AI, and geolocation technology. This funding marks a milestone in bringing the iconic Monopoly brand into the hands of more mobile players worldwide. It aims to transform how they interact with real-world properties and digital assets.
